As anywhere else the menu is overpriced. My wife ordered a special of the day (Chicken Pie) for 11.95 or 12.95 which is a decent price. The crust had zero flavor. I ordered haddock filet with mac and cheese and stewed tomatoes. The cheese was obviously canned which isnt a surprise. The filet was a prebreaded frozen filet that I couldn't cut into with a fork it was so stiff. I had to break pieces off by hand.
We both had coffee with no refill.
I was taken aback by the total bill being $37 which means our 2 coffees and my platter was $24 or $25. After tip it was almost $50 for two diner dinners for 2. Kind of ridiculous.
I should have looked at the bill before paying to see what was what.
Service was very good.
The prices may not be something they can control or are willing to control but it gives you reason to stay home and cook your own meal.

This little diner offers a big selection of food! The menu is quite large, and everything looked so delicious. We had burgers~the pizza burger, and the rodeo burger. We each had fries, but they were different, and both equally good. Our server was very pleasant and attentive. We had the raspberry tea. It was good, but just a bit too sweet for me. Overall, a great dining experience and we will return!
